GUN-RUNNING CHARGES

NEW ZEALANDER IN COSTA * RICA PAPERS ON CASE FORWARDED TO DOMINION ■ LONDON, May 25. The Commonwealth. Relations Office states that all papers in connection with the recent arrest in Costa Rica of the New Zealand journalist, Keith Berry, who has been accused by the Panamanian authorities of gun-run-ning activities, have been forwarded to the Department of External Affairs, Wellington. As a result of the intervention of British consular authorities, Berry, who was imprisoned in Costa Rica, is understood to have been released.
